Senator Bernie Sanders today announced $523,000 for delinquency prevention programs in Vermont. “I am proud to announce federal support for four different Vermont organizations that are doing an excellent job in working with young people. These are organizations that, in their own ways, are reaching out to our youth, teaching them skills and providing them counseling and support that they need to become productive members of our society.”

CCTV Receives NEH Grant to Support Community Archives
CCTV Center for Media & Democracy is pleased to announce receipt of a National Endowment for the Humanities (NEH) Humanities Collections and Reference Resources grant alongside 32 peer archival institutions across the country. This $49,927 grant award will support efforts to preserve and expand access to audio/visual community history materials in the CCTV Archives. Read more about this opportunity here!
